Tostado weather in February

In February, Tostado sees average daytime highs of 31°C and overnight lows near 21°C, with 107 mm of rain across 9.4 wet days and about 13.1 hours of daylight. It is the 3rd-warmest and 7th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 31°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 48% of the time in February, and the air most often feels muggy.

Daylight stretches from about 13 h 24 min at the start of February to 12 h 42 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, February is Tostado's 7th-clearest and 10th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Tostado's year-round climate.

A typical February day in Tostado reaches about 31°C in the afternoon and slips back to 21°C overnight — a 10°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 26°C and 36°C. Set against its neighbours, February runs about 1°C cooler than January and about 2°C warmer than March.

Sunrise & sunset in February

DaylightNight

Daylight runs from about 13 h 24 min at the start of February to 12 h 42 min by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.

Days shrink by about 42 minutes over February. Sunrise moves from 6:39 AM to 7:00 AM, and sunset from 8:02 PM to 7:41 PM.

UV index in Tostado in February

LowModerateHighVery highExtreme

Clear-sky midday UV in February peaks around 14 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Tostado peaks around January 24 at about 14 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near June 22 at about 4 (moderate).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Location & terrain

Where is Tostado?

Tostado sits at 29.2°S, 61.8°W, 77 m above sea level, in Argentina. The nearest listed city is Añatuya, 135 km away.

Topography around Tostado

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Tostado.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Tostado has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 7 m around an average of 74 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 14 m; within 80 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 42 m.

The land around Tostado is covered by grassland (48%) within 3 km, grassland (50%) and cropland (29%) within 16 km, and grassland (47%) and cropland (41%) within 80 km.
